While refactoring the legacy Ledgerline ORM layer into the new repository pattern, we found that production, staging, and the migration sandbox have diverged connection and pooling settings. Some drift predates the refactor; some was introduced by ad-hoc hotfixes during the entity-mapping work. Future maintainers should treat the values below as the single source of truth and reconcile any environment that differs before running further schema migrations. The agreed baseline configuration for the ORM layer is as follows.

service settings:
ralael:
  pin: 7453
  tenant: zorath
  seal: seal_087806e4
  metrics_host: metrics.ralael.paliqworks.example
  standby_team: fraath
  escalation: praok-istiel
  nonce: 10e083

FAQ: How do I trace a request across our microservices?

Every inbound request at the Lanternfall gateway gets a trace ID stamped into its headers. Downstream services — Orchard, Kestrelbox, and the billing shard — propagate it automatically if you use the shared middleware. Search by trace ID in the Spanglass console to see the full hop-by-hop timeline. If Spanglass is down, pull raw spans from the archive vault; unlocking it requires the recovery passphrase below:

strongbox words: druvan-lamys-eliius-jorax-istox-soreth-ulays-gilix-ralix-oliiel-norwyn-casvan-praius

Internal Memo — Licensing Dispute Update

To: Branch Managers

Norrel & Quaye has formally contested our continued use of the Ardent Suite modules beyond the renewal date. Legal advises branches to pause new deployments of the affected components until the matter is resolved. Existing installations may continue under the interim agreement. Please route all related enquiries to head office. Further direction follows in the note below.

management briefing: Headcount on the Praok team goes from 16 to 91 by the end of March. Gross margin on Praok came in at 2 percent against a plan of 26 percent.

**Break-glass access: Ormline refactor branch**

Future maintainers: the legacy ORM layer (Ormline) is being replaced module by module, and the protected refactor branch requires elevated access. Break-glass is only for production-blocking defects in the half-migrated mapper code. Log your reason in the Tidewell tracker first, then unlock the branch vault using the passphrase below:

unlock words, yawip-kahog: caseth-ulamir-wenius-zorvan-gorix-istath-fraox-julmir-gilion-oliir